Club Sport Neomatik 42 Date: The Color of The Ocean and Built For It

Club Sport Neomatik 42 Date, the sportiest family of NOMOS Glashütte watches, just got bigger and even more impressive. A watch which perfectly balances strength and proportion. And of course a precision movement built in-house. The white hands glow blue in the dark. Like its sister model in black, the watch has a diameter of 42 millimeters and is water-resistant to a depth of 1000 ft/300 meters. This makes it suited for all sports, including those in and under water. A signal-red ring around the stem of the crown alerts the wearer, before contact with the water, if the crown is not screwed tight. The movement is the well-known and patented DUW 6101 date caliber from the NOMOS Glashütte neomatik series. It features a bidirectional, rapidly adjustable date with a super-small timeframe during which the date cannot be set, and an extremely efficient bidirectional winding rotor. The movement’s slender design (3.6 millimeters high) made a particularly robust case possible: Whatever the wearer does, the movement is well-protected.
